Bachelor of Science with Honours

Why Study / Key Benefits

  • BSc(Hons) is an advanced one-year science qualification combining high-level coursework with independent research.
  • Students can specialise in a specific science discipline rather than studying a broad range of undergraduate subjects.
  • The programme develops advanced subject knowledge, research capability, analytical thinking and independent study skills.
  • A 30-point research project is a compulsory component of the qualification.
  • UC provides access to laboratories, research facilities, fieldwork and specialist academic expertise across its Faculty of Science.
  • Depending on the subject, students can undertake practical laboratory, computational or field-based research.
  • The degree can provide a pathway into employment requiring advanced scientific knowledge or further postgraduate study.
  • High-achieving graduates may be eligible to progress directly to a PhD, subject to the relevant requirements.
  • UC's science portfolio covers areas ranging from Astronomy and Biochemistry to Data Science, Environmental Science, Mathematics, Physics and Statistics.


Programme Structure and Subjects / Topics

The BSc(Hons) has a common overall framework:

  • 90 points of advanced coursework
  • 30-point research project
  • Total: 120 points.

Examples of programme structures:

Astronomy

  • ASTR480 research project, or SCIE481 and SCIE482
  • ASTR422
  • ASTR423, ASTR425 or ASTR426
  • PHYS415
  • Additional approved 400-level Physics/Medical Physics courses.

Biochemistry

  • 120 points of approved 400-level BCHM, CHEM or BIOL courses
  • BCHM480
  • Either BIOL411 and BIOL412 or CHEM430 and CHEM431
  • Additional advanced coursework.

Biological Sciences

  • BIOL411
  • BIOL412
  • A research project such as BIOL480 or SCIE481/SCIE482
  • At least 45 points from other 400-level Biological Sciences courses.

Computer Science

  • COSC470 research project, or SCIE481/SCIE482
  • COSC469
  • Additional 400-level Computer Science, Software Engineering and approved Data Science courses.

Data Science

  • DATA480 research project, or SCIE481/SCIE482
  • COSC469
  • Additional approved advanced courses from Computer Science, Data Science, Mathematics, Statistics and Software Engineering
  • At least 30 points from prescribed COSC/SENG courses and 30 points from prescribed MATH/STAT courses.

Environmental Science

  • ENVR480 research project
  • ENVR411
  • ENVR415
  • 60 points of relevant advanced courses selected from areas including Anthropology, Biology, Chemistry, Data Science, Disaster Risk and Resilience, Engineering, Environmental Science, Forestry, Geography, Geology, Health, Mathematics, Statistics and Water Resource Management.

Geography

  • GEOG420 research project, or SCIE481/SCIE482
  • 90 additional points from GEOG401–419 and GISC403–417
  • Not all courses are necessarily offered every year.

Geology

  • GEOL470 research project, or SCIE481/SCIE482
  • 90 points from other 400-level Geology courses
  • Up to 45 points may be replaced by approved relevant courses
  • Practical and fieldwork may be required.

Mathematics

  • MATH449 research project, or SCIE481/SCIE482
  • 90 points from advanced Mathematics/Statistics and approved courses
  • At least 60 points must be Mathematics courses.

Physics

  • PHYS480 research project, or SCIE481/SCIE482
  • 90 points from advanced Physics, Astronomy and selected Medical Physics courses
  • Maximum 30 points from PHYS440–460.

Statistics

  • STAT449 research project, or SCIE481/SCIE482
  • 90 points from advanced Statistics/Mathematics or approved courses
  • At least 60 points must be Statistics courses.

Latest Updates / Special Requirements

  • The current BSc(Hons) regulations came into force on 1 January 2026.
  • The current UC programme page confirms the qualification as 120 points and one year full-time.
  • A 30-point research project is compulsory.
  • Admission requires a strong academic record, normally a B+ / 6.0 GPA average in 60 points of relevant 300-level major study.
  • Individual honours subjects have additional prerequisites.
  • Not all advanced courses are offered every year.
  • Some subjects may require laboratory or fieldwork.
  • Combined honours requires approval and additional subject-specific requirements.
  • Students who fail more than 30 points are withdrawn from the qualification under the 2026 regulations.
  • The formal qualification time limit is 12 months unless an exemption is approved.
  • Students who complete the qualification may apply for an MSc pathway with credit transfer, subject to approval.


International Student Visa Requirements

For an international student undertaking the BSc(Hons) in New Zealand, the relevant visa will generally be the Fee Paying Student Visa, subject to Immigration New Zealand approval.

Current requirements include:

  • Offer of Place from an approved education provider.
  • Evidence of sufficient tuition funding or an eligible scholarship.
  • Evidence of sufficient living funds or an acceptable sponsor.
  • Acceptable medical and travel insurance.
  • Good health and character.
  • Genuine intention to study in New Zealand.
  • Evidence that the student can leave New Zealand at the end of the stay.
